What's Happening?
A 5-year-old boy from Atlanta has captured global attention after expressing his dream to become an astronaut following the launch of the Artemis II mission. The boy went viral on the day of the launch, and his enthusiasm for space exploration has resonated
with many. On an upcoming Friday, he and his parents are scheduled to meet the astronauts who were part of the Artemis II mission. This meeting is expected to further inspire the young boy and highlight the impact of space missions on the younger generation.
